Abstract: PURPOSE:To house and carry a liquid crystal display panel without causing dielectric breakdown or mechanical damage. CONSTITUTION:The main part of a housing and carrying container for a liquid crystal display panel is constituted of a holding member 105, a bottom part holding member 107, a holding member 109 and a panel housing guide member 111 which hold the rectangular liquid crystal display panel 101 so that they are not brought into contact with an electrode for connection 103 formed at the circumferential edge part of the panel 101; and a sealing housing 117 which consists of a cover body 113 and a main body 115 and houses the panel 101 having a rectangular shape and the respective holding members inside.

Abstract: PURPOSE: To improve the data writing speed to a bit map memory at the time of decoding a run length code by reducing the data writing frequency to the bit map memory by providing a skip entry. CONSTITUTION: An external storage device 8, such as the CD-ROM, etc., is connected to a CPU 2 through a system bus 4 and an SCSI interface 6. A system memory 10 is connected to the bus and, in addition, a bit map memory 14 and a display device 16 are also connected to the bus 4 through a video controller 12. The storage device 8 stores data for display expressed in accordance with a run length code. After the CPU 2 reads the run length code data stored in the storage device 8 and holds the data in the memory 10, a video controller 12 decodes the data and writes the decoded data in a memory 14. The controller 12 reads out the data from the memory 14 and transfers the data to the display device 16 after converting the data into video signals. Therefore, the data writing speed to the memory 14 can be improved by reducing the data writing frequency to the memory 14.
